SchizophreniaWhat is schizophrenia? Schizophrenia is a chronic CNS (central nervous system) disorder. It is a devastating mental illness for both patient and his/her family.. |
History of SchizophreniaWhat is the history of schizophrenia? Carefully analyzing the history of schizophrenia is a must for future progress. |
Schizophrenia SyndromeWhy schizophrenia is considered as a syndrome? Because schizophrenia appears to involve multiple disease processes, each with its own manifestations, it is considered to be a syndrome. |
Schizophrenia MisconceptionsWhat are the misconceptions about schizophrenia? There are some misconceptions in schizophrenia. It may be present by its own or in mixture with other medical and psychiatric form of disease states. |
Epidemiology of SchizophreniaWhat is the Epidemiology of schizophrenia? Although it seems to effect 1% of the general population, schizophrenia brings a big burden to the society due to the nature of the disease. |
